Job Summary

Perform quality EEGs (routine and video) and seizure monitoring. Facilitates all aspects of study completion and reporting within the department. Actively participates in outstanding customer service and accepts responsibility in maintaining relationships that are equally respectful to all healthcare personnel. Knowledgeable in and carries out all applicable processes of the EEG department. Performs other duties as assigned by the manager of the EEG department. Takes call on a rotating basis. Assumes responsibility for designated areas and procedures.

Accountabilities

* Performs basic routine and video EEG studies.
* Performs basic calibrations, evaluations, and adjustments to the EEG equipment with assistance. Adjustments to the equipment will meet proper technical standards with emphasis on sensitivity, time axis, mechanical, and electrical baselines in order to obtain top-quality EEG recordings.
* Performs EEGs in accordance with 10-20 system outlined by ACNS.
* Performs EEGs in accordance with the Medical Director guidelines, departmental policies, and departmental procedures on patients of all ages.
* Demonstrates basic understanding of interpretation of EEGs.
* Communicates with physicians and team members concerning patients. Examples may include: test availability, and email notifications to physicians concerning transfer of studies or change in patient condition.
